[ ] Step 4 — Sketchline diagram editor, history-store key rotation. Verify undo/redo stack replays cleanly on the canary tenant before sealing. If replay fails, the history vault relocks and on-call must unseal it manually. Enter the recovery passphrase below when prompted.

unlock words, fawig-bagef: olidor-holir-istox-holath-tamys-quenion-giliel

Subject: Office move — Friday load

Dispatch desk / warehouse shift lead:

The Bramwick Analytics office move runs Friday. Sixteen crates, four desk pallets, one locked filing cabinet. Cabinet rides last on, first off. No stacking on the marked crates. Van must be at the Corley Street dock by 07:00 sharp or we lose the lift booking. Hand-over instruction for the courier follows.

drop instructions, hahip-badug: the quenox ralath courier leaves the kaseth fraiel rusiel tameth belys istdor ralion giliel ledger at gate 7830 under passcode 165413

## Kiosk Watchdog (OrderPerch)

Quick note for the sync: the watchdog on the lobby kiosks restarts the app if the heartbeat goes quiet for 90 seconds. It's chatty in logs but harmless — don't silence it. If a kiosk loops more than three restarts, grab the build token it prints on its splash screen, pasted below.

pipeline stamp: htk31_3c6b63a1fd55b8745625d3b6ce9c5fc

CI troubleshooting — Glasshollow controller sensor drift

The humidity-calibration test in the Glasshollow greenhouse controller suite fails intermittently because the simulated sensor model accumulates drift across test runs when state isn't reset. The fix resets the drift offset in the harness setup phase; hardware behavior is unaffected. Please hold promotion until the patched suite passes twice consecutively. The corrected suite first passed under the following build.

pipeline stamp: htk9_608b8770b

Handover Note — Orphaned-Resource Sweeper (Project Drossel)

For the weekly eng sync: handing the sweeper from Ilka to Bren. The sweeper scans the Fennwick cluster nightly, flags unattached volumes and stale snapshots, and deletes after a 72-hour grace period. Known quirk: tagging lag can cause false positives on Mondays, so review the quarantine list manually. Bren, the sweeper's sealed admin credentials can be recovered with the passphrase immediately below.

vault phrase of kajef-tafog = wenox-briix